BUSINESS MANAGEMENT MARKET DAY

On Sunday 31 March, eighty Year 11 Business Management students operated a business of choice. We ran our businesses at Bentleigh, Centre Road market from 6:30am - 12:00pm. There was a wide range of business from seeds, pre-loved clothing and shoes, games, hand-made cards, DVD’s, CD’s technology, gardening tools, manchester and much more.

 

Thanks to our Business Management teachers, Mr Evans, Mr Blackwood, Mr Verlin and Ms Lucarelli, the Business Management students were able to experience and understand what it is like to plan and run a business, all of which made it vital to our understanding of AOS 2 Internal Environment.

The Bentleigh community were really supportive of all our businesses and we look forward to running a stall there in future years.
